Analysis

The most recent figure for meat of sheep, fresh or chilled (indigenous) — gross production value in Guinea is 70,058 1000 Int$, measured in 2024. That is the highest value across all 64 years on record.

That represents a change of up 12.1% on the previous year and up 98.7% over ten years.

Over the whole period, meat of sheep, fresh or chilled (indigenous) — gross production value in Guinea peaked at 70,058 1000 Int$ in 2024 and was at its lowest, 3,415 1000 Int$, in 1961.

Guinea ranks 64th of 179 countries on this measure, in the middle of the range.

The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.

The domain provides detailed data on the value of agricultural production that is calculated by the agricultural production data and the price data at farm gate. Thus, the value of production measures the agricultural production in monetary terms at the farm gate level.
